What does UV printing mean?
In UV printing, the ink is cured with UV light immediately during the printing process. This means three things: the surface is dry and ready to handle right away, colours stay deep and rich even in dark tones, and the print resists scratches and moisture better than standard prints.
When should you choose UV printing?
UV printing is especially well suited for products that are handled often, displayed for longer periods or expected to withstand varying conditions. Typical applications include shop windows, trade fairs, retail marketing and short-term outdoor use.
Compatible materials
UV ink can be printed on a wide range of surfaces: poster paper, synthetic PP film, recycled paper and rigid materials. The choice of material affects the feel, durability and intended use of the final product.
Artwork guidelines in brief
Submit your artwork as a print-ready PDF with a 3 mm bleed and at least a 3 mm safe area. Recommended resolution is 300 dpi (150–200 dpi is sufficient for larger sizes). Preferred colour space is CMYK.
